How to add PlayStation Plus games to library

Log into your account on the PlayStation Store, navigate to the PS Plus section, pick your games, and click 'Add to Library'. Done and done.

Super simple! On your PS4 or PS5, just go to the PlayStation Store. Find the PS Plus tab and select the monthly free games. Click on 'Add to Library,' and boom they're yours!

Who needs the console? Go to the PlayStation website, sign in, find the PS Plus games, and add 'em to your library. Easy peasy!

Here鈥檚 a trick: use the PlayStation app on your phone! Browse to the PS Plus section, grab the freebies, and hit 'Add to Library.' You鈥檙e now ready to play anytime.
